      <description>&lt;P&gt;I am collecting WinEventLog (not using WMI) data using a Universal Forwarder, Heavy Forwarder or full Splunk Instance, I'm using versions prior to 5.0.5, and data collection randomly stops; the host I'm collecting data from is surely not idle and generating a fair amount of WinEvents, I am not using WMI. I can see _internal/audit data coming in. A restart fixes the problem, however this happens again at some point. &l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;I have enabled DEBUG and seeing this after the issue happens...&lt;/P&gt;

&lt;P&gt;DEBUG WinEventLogInputProcessor - main-thread: Waiting for Windows Event Log with timeout=10000.&lt;BR /&gt;
DEBUG WinEventLogInputProcessor - main-thread: Waiting for Windows Event Log with timeout=10000.&lt;BR /&gt;
DEBUG WinEventLogInputProcessor - main-thread: Waiting for Windows Event Log with timeout=10000.&lt;BR /&gt;
DEBUG WinEventLogInputProcessor - main-thread: Waiting for Windows Event Log with timeout=10000.&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;There is a bug (SPL-64915 - WinEventLog InputChannel stop collecting data due to constant timeout.)&lt;BR /&gt;
This is fixed in version 5.0.5 and greater.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
